Spectrum's Levoleucovorin approved by US FDA for treatment of osteosarcoma
March 10, 2008
LOS ANGELES (Reuters) - The U.S. Food and Drug Administration has approved Spectrum Pharmaceuticals Inc's as a treatment for osteosarcoma the company said on Friday.
The company said Levoleucovorin is now approved for use after high-dose methotrexate therapy in patients with osteosarcoma, and to diminish the toxicity and counteract the effects of impaired methotrexate elimination or inadvertent overdose of folic acid antagonists.
Spectrum said it plans to seek FDA approval of the drug in colon cancer patients and as an oral tablet by mid-year.
Spectrum said it plans to launch sales of the injectable drug by June.
